A Century of Harmony: Celebrating 100 Years of the Spelman College Glee Club
In its 101st year, the Spelman College Glee Club has entered a new chapter centered on rebuilding, renewal, and growth following its historic centennial celebration. After celebrating 100 years of musical excellence, the ensemble has focused on strengthening its legacy while preparing for the next century of performance and leadership.
One of the most notable achievements this year has been the growth of the choir to nearly 100 members, reflecting renewed student interest and commitment to the tradition of Black choral music at Spelman College. This expansion represents not only numerical growth but also a strengthening of the Glee Club’s community, allowing more Spelman women to participate in and carry forward its powerful musical legacy.
This year also marked a memorable milestone performance at the Georgia State Capitol, where the choir performed for the state’s annual Christmas Tree Lighting Ceremony. Performing in such a historic and civic space was a significant moment for the ensemble, as it brought the voices of Spelman women into one of Georgia’s most important public institutions. The performance highlighted the Glee Club’s continued cultural impact and its ability to represent Spelman’s excellence on prominent stages beyond campus.
As the Spelman College Glee Club moves forward in its 101st year, its focus on rebuilding, expanding membership, and creating meaningful performance opportunities reflects a commitment to sustaining the powerful legacy established over the past century. Through performances, community engagement, and the dedication of its student members, the Glee Club continues to honor its past while shaping the future of Black choral excellence. 🎶

Meet our Director:
Dr. Kevin Phillip Johnson
Dr. Kevin Phillip Johnson is an accomplished conductor, composer, and educator who has dedicated his career to fostering musical excellence and empowering young musicians. As the esteemed conductor of the Spelman College Glee Club at Spelman College, Dr. Johnson brings a wealth of experience, passion, and artistic vision to the ensemble.
Dr. Johnson holds a Doctor of Musical Arts in Choral Conducting from the University of Michigan and has served as a guest conductor and clinician for numerous orchestras, choirs, and choral organizations across the country. His work as both a scholar and composer focuses strongly on African American choral traditions, helping to preserve and elevate the rich musical heritage of spirituals and Black sacred music.
In addition to conducting, Dr. Johnson is known for his powerful choral arrangements that highlight the emotional depth and historical significance of African American spirituals. Among the works he has arranged are beloved pieces such as “Wade in the Water,” “Children Go Where I Send Thee,” and “Soon I Will Be Done.” His repertoire also includes inspiring contemporary selections like “One Heart, One Mind” and “A Choice to Change the World,” works that emphasize unity, hope, and the responsibility of individuals to create positive change in society.
Under Dr. Johnson’s leadership, the Spelman College Glee Club has continued to thrive—expanding its repertoire, refining its vocal technique, and captivating audiences with dynamic performances across the country. His approach balances deep respect for the ensemble’s historic traditions with a commitment to musical innovation and artistic growth.
Beyond the stage, Dr. Johnson serves as a mentor and role model to the students he leads. Through his guidance, members of the Glee Club not only develop strong musical skills but also gain confidence, discipline, and a deeper appreciation for the cultural significance of the music they perform. His leadership continues to shape the next generation of musicians while honoring the enduring legacy of the Spelman College Glee Club. 🎶

Ariana Swindell,
Student Conductor '2026
An aspiring and innate conductor, three-time section leader, and songwriter from Atlanta, Georgia, Ariana is a student to watch. Through her internship with Warner Music Group and the opportunity to attend the Grammys, she is gaining valuable experience within the music industry. With her talent, leadership, and passion for music, Ariana is well positioned to make a meaningful impact on the future of music.
Ryan Bates, President '2026
An aspiring congresswoman, two-time chaplain, and student leader from Camden, New Jersey, Ryan is a student to watch. Through her leadership as SGA Vice President and President of the NAACP in New Jersey, along with internships on Capitol Hill in New Jersey, Georgia, and Washington, D.C., she has developed a strong foundation in public service and advocacy. As a licensed minister and a passionate advocate for social justice and health equity, Ryan hopes to bridge the gap between faith and policy while making a meaningful impact in her community and beyond.

The Legacy of the Spelman College Glee Club
The Spelman College Glee Club's legacy extends far beyond its captivating performances and musical achievements. For a century, the Glee Club has served as a vital platform for empowering women, fostering cultural pride, and promoting artistic excellence. Its impact resonates throughout the Spelman College community and extends to the broader world of music and education.
The Glee Club has provided countless students with invaluable opportunities for personal growth, artistic development, and leadership training. Through participation in the ensemble, students develop their vocal technique, musical knowledge, and performance skills while also cultivating a deep appreciation for the rich traditions of African American choral music. The Glee Club fosters a supportive and inclusive environment where students can express themselves creatively, build lasting friendships, and develop a strong sense of community.
The Spelman College Glee Club's legacy is a testament to the transformative power of music and the enduring spirit of Spelman College. As we celebrate 100 years of harmonious voices, we honor the Glee Club's profound impact on the world of music and its unwavering commitment to empowering women through song.
